From: Nishanth Menon Date: Wed, 3 Sep 2014 18:46:21 +0000 (-0500) Subject: ARM: dts: am437x-gp: switch i2c0 to 100KHz X-Git-Tag: v3.17-rc4~11^2~2^2~9 X-Git-Url: https://asedeno.scripts.mit.edu/gitweb/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=93166413305b714e356a3fa76f2d98791fa425c2;p=linux.git ARM: dts: am437x-gp: switch i2c0 to 100KHz On the GP EVM, the ambient light sensor is limited to 100KHz on the I2C bus. So use 100kHz for I2C on the GP EVM due to this limitation on the ambient light sensor.
